Embodiment 1
[0029] Take 10g of methylphenyl hydrogen-containing polysiloxane with an average molecular weight of 2000 (0.5wt% active hydrogen content, 1.5~2.5wt% phenyl content), 0.7g of 2-mercaptobenzothiazole and 0.4g of hydroxybenzothiazole g, into a round-bottomed flask filled with 350mL of n-heptane, stirring continuously while raising the temperature to 75±5°C in a constant temperature water bath, then add about 10 drops of 0.05mol / L isopropanol solution of chloroplatinic acid with a dropper, The reaction process was carried out under the protection of nitrogen for 5 hours, and the reaction mixture was distilled under reduced pressure to remove the solvent n-heptane to obtain a thiazole-containing siloxane polymer. The content of residual active hydrogen in the target product was determined by NMR internal standard method to be about 0.01%wt., and the product was qualified.
